Incorporating meta tags is equally important for SEO success. Create compelling meta titles and descriptions that include primary keywords. This not only optimises visibility in search results but also entices users to click on your link. Furthermore, using header tags (H1, H2, H3) correctly helps structure content clearly, making it easier for search engines to crawl the page while improving the user experience.
Assessing the effectiveness of your ecommerce content marketing efforts is crucial for ongoing improvement. Regularly tracking various metrics allows businesses to determine what strategies work and which require adjustment. Key performance indicators such as website traffic, conversion rates, and engagement levels across social media platforms provide insight into audience behaviour. Tools like Google Analytics can offer detailed reports on user interactions, making it easier to identify trends and opportunities for optimisation.
In addition to quantitative data, qualitative feedback can also play a vital role in shaping your marketing approach. Customer surveys and reviews yield valuable information about user satisfaction and content relevance. Monitoring social media sentiment can gauge how your audience responds to different campaigns, guiding future content creation. By combining both quantitative metrics and qualitative insights, businesses can cultivate a more comprehensive understanding of their content's impact and make informed decisions moving forward.The Evolution of SEO Strategies for Magento
Measuring the performance of your ecommerce content marketing efforts requires a keen focus on specific metrics that reflect user engagement and conversion rates. Tools like Google Analytics can provide insights into page views, bounce rates, and average session duration. These metrics help identify which content resonates most with your audience and highlight areas for improvement, allowing for real-time adjustments based on consumer behaviour.
In addition to analytics tools, tracking the effectiveness of social media campaigns provides valuable data on reach and interaction. Metrics such as shares, likes, comments, and click-through rates can reveal how well your content is being received across various platforms. By regularly analysing these indicators, you can refine your strategies, ensuring that your content aligns with audience preferences and drives meaningful results for your ecommerce endeavours.
